Hi Im new to the forums so I hope this post is made in the right section. I bought a 1995 GMC 4x4 Z71. It has the 350 TBI in it. I have to replace the motor ( its locked up from water and rust) I found another motor that looked identicle at first glance and bought it. The new motor has 85,000 miles and came out of a 1991 or 1992 suburban and its the 350 TBI as well. After buying the motor I noticed a few diffrences one is that the new motors oil filter screws on straight up and down were on my old motor is sat sideways ( I think maybe the new motor I got was out of a two wheel drive cause when I first tried to drop the motor in the oil filter is almost hitting my front drive shaft). I also notice that the drivers side exhaust header has a diffrent angle were the exhuast pipe mounts to it. The idler pully has a diffrent style set up but dont know if that will make a diffrence. My question is will this motor work in my truck with a couple of mods or part swapping. Both the motors say 5.7LG SGI Thank you for your time
